FPI sentiment sees uplift: Foreign investors inject Rs 3,346 crore into Indian equity markets; driven by RBI rate cut

Foreign portfolio investors (FPIs) injected Rs 3,346.94 crore into Indian equity markets this week, boosted by the RBI's interest rate reduction. However, escalating geopolitical tensions between Israel and Iran led to a significant withdrawal of Rs 3,275.76 crore on Friday.
